Where Did The Name Alexander Come From?

Origin: The name Alexander is the Latin form of the Greek name Alexandros. Its meaning is derived from the components alexo (I defend) and aner (man). Gender: Alexander is frequently used as a boy name.Aug 7 2021

What does the surname Alexander mean?

defender of men

The Alexander surname means “repulser of the enemy” or “defender of men.” It derives from the personal name Alexander derived from the Greek Aλεξαvδpoς (Alexandros) made up of alexin meaning “to defend” and andros meaning “man.” Although derived from a personal name of Greek origin the Alexander surname is most …

Is Alexander a Mexican name?

Alejandro is the Spanish form of the name Alexander. Alejandro has multiple variations in different languages including Aleksander (Czech Polish) Alexandre (French) Alexandros (Greek) Alsander (Irish) Alessandro (Italian) Aleksandr (Russian) and Alasdair (Gaelic).

How popular is Alexander?

According to Social Security Administration data Alexander has been overwhelmingly popular over the last two decades remaining in the top 20 names since 2000. It peaked in popularity in 2009 when it was the number four most popular name for boys. However it is the 44th most popular name on FamilyEducation.com.

What clan do the Alexanders belong to?

The Alexanders of Menstrie also known as the House of Alexander are a sept of Clan MacAlister of Scotland itself a branch of Clan MacDonald. The family is said to descend from Somerled Lord of the Isles.

Who were the Alexanders?

Alexander the Great was a king of Macedonia who conquered an empire that stretched from the Balkans to modern-day Pakistan. Alexander was the son of Philip II and Olympias (one of Philip’s seven or eight wives). He was brought up with the belief that he was of divine birth.
